Drug trade: Man awarded 7 years imprisonment

Man was caught on Narwala Road carrying 3,300 grams of hashish in a rickshaw.


Our Correspondent May 23, 2012

FAISALABAD: Additional Session Judge Qaisar Nazeer Butt on Wednesday convicted one Shaukat Ali for seven years of rigorous imprisonment for possessing narcotics. The judge also fined him Rs50,000. The prosecution told the court that on July 7 last year, Butt, a resident of Lahore, was caught on Narwala Road carrying 3,300 grams of hashish in a rickshaw. Inspector Muhammad Abid told the court that Butt had hidden the packet underneath his clothes.
